Attack at Sri Guru Ramdas Niwas: SGPC Demands Justice

Amritsar, Match 14, 2025: An attack on devotees and sewadars at Sri Guru Ramdas Niwas, located within Sachkhand Sri Harmandar Sahib, has sparked outrage among the Sikh community. The Shiromani Gurdwara Parbandhak Committee (SGPC) has condemned the violent incident and called for strict action against the attackers.

Shocking Attack During Prayer Gathering
The attack took place around noon when a masked assailant entered Sri Guru Ramdas Niwas and began assaulting devotees and sewadars with an iron rod. Sikh devotees from around the world had gathered to offer prayers for the new Nanakshahi year.

Five people were injured in the attack, including three devotees from Mohali, Bathinda, and Patiala, and two sewadars of Sri Darbar Sahib. One sewadar and a devotee from Bathinda sustained serious head injuries and remain in critical condition. All the injured were rushed to Sri Guru Ramdas Hospital (Vallah), where they are receiving care under SGPC’s supervision.

Attackers Caught; SGPC Demands Full Probe
Swift action and CCTV footage helped security personnel apprehend the attacker and an accomplice. The suspects were handed over to the police. However, the SGPC has demanded a thorough investigation to uncover any larger conspiracy behind the attack.

SGPC Secretary Partap Singh expressed deep concern, stating that such attacks are deliberate attempts to create fear among Sikh devotees and disrupt the peace of the sacred shrine.

Call for Justice and Accountability
The SGPC has urged the government and law enforcement agencies to:

Conduct a swift and transparent investigation.

Reveal the identities and motives of the attackers.

Ensure the culprits face the strictest punishment.


The SGPC has vowed to protect the sanctity of Sri Harmandar Sahib and ensure the safety of Sikh devotees worldwide.
